> Issue is fairly straightforward.  When evaluating a D code block that
> includes a table var, this error is thrown by the DMD compiler.
>
> ~\Temp\babel-1032v-N\C-src-1032Xig.d(25): Error: cannot implicitly convert
> expression (row) of type ulong to uint
> Failed: ["dmd", "-v", "-o-", "~/Temp/babel-1032v-N/C-src-1032Xig.d",
> "-I~/Local/Temp/babel-1032v-N"]
>
> The type `ulong` is not appropriate for the generated code, as it
> represents an array index.  The fix is to change line 434 in ob-C.el from:
>
>  "string %s_h (ulong row, string col) { return
> %s[row][get_column_num(%s_header,col)]; }"
>
> to read:
>
>  "string %s_h (size_t row, string col) { return
> %s[row][get_column_num(%s_header,col)]; }"
>
>
> The use of `size_t` is correct for array indexes, and fixes the error in
> the compiler.
